Description

Employer Job Number: GO-00560096
Facility: MENTAL HEALTH OUTPATIENT
Job Description: Provides mental health and addictions assessment, treatment and case management with individuals, groups and families as part of a multi-disciplinary team.
Required Qualifications

Bachelor Degree in Social Work
Registered or eligible for registration with the Saskatchewan Association of Social Workers (SASW)
Experience
Previous experience in Mental Health and Addictions clinical settings will be an asset
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ities

Ability to accept and implement change
Ability to communicate with and maintain an effective working relationship with clients from diverse social, economic and cultural backgrounds
Ability and willingness to travel and work flexible hours including evenings/weekend as required
Ability to conduct client assessments and engage in effective treatment planning
Ability to demonstrate professional conduct and judgement and ethical behaviour
Ability to effectively counsel and work with individuals, families, and groups
Ability to maintain confidentiality
A demonstrated ability to meet and work with clients, utilizing sound judgment, tact, initiative and high standards of integrity and responsibility
A solid theoretical understanding of best practice models, current research and relapse prevention including an understanding of family violence issues, including sexual offending, domestic violence, and relapse prevention.
Ability to be self-directed, creative, and collaborative, in a multi-disciplinary team environment
Ability to accurately assess addictions and/or addiction related issues and make appropriate recovery plans and referrals
